mpp服务器是什么意思
-
MPP服务器,全称为Message-oriented Middleware Platform,即面向消息的中间件平台。它是一种基于消息传递机制的分布式计算架构,用于在不同的计算节点之间传递消息和进行数据通信。
MPP服务器通常由多个计算节点组成,每个计算节点可以是一台独立的物理服务器或虚拟机。这些计算节点共同组成一个集群,通过高速网络互连,协同工作以处理大规模的数据处理和分析任务。
MPP服务器的关键特点包括:
-
横向扩展能力:MPP服务器可以轻松地扩展计算节点的数量,以应对不断增长的数据处理需求。每个计算节点都具备处理和存储能力,通过并行计算的方式大幅提升了数据处理速度。
-
并行计算能力:MPP服务器利用分布式计算和并行计算的技术,将大规模的数据处理任务划分为多个子任务,并由不同的计算节点并行处理。这样可以大幅提高数据处理的效率和吞吐量。
-
高可靠性:MPP服务器通常采用冗余设计,通过多个计算节点的冗余和数据备份,提供高可靠性的数据处理和存储能力。即使某个节点故障,也不会影响整个系统的正常运行。
-
数据分区和优化:MPP服务器支持将数据按照规则划分为多个分区,并将分区数据存储在不同的计算节点上。这样可以使数据处理更加高效,减少数据传输和通信的开销。
MPP服务器在大数据分析、数据仓库、数据挖掘、实时分析等领域具有广泛的应用。它能够处理大规模的结构化和非结构化数据,并提供实时的查询和分析能力,帮助企业更好地利用数据进行决策和业务优化。
1年前 -
-
MPP服务器指的是"Massively Parallel Processing(大规模并行处理)服务器",它是一种高性能计算服务器。MPP服务器通过将计算任务划分为多个子任务,并在多个处理器上并行运行,从而实现高效的数据处理和分析。
以下是关于MPP服务器的一些重要特点:
-
并行计算能力:MPP服务器通过将计算任务拆分为多个独立的子任务,每个子任务由一个处理器独立执行,实现并行计算。每个处理器都有自己的内存和存储空间,可以独立运行任务并进行数据处理。通过这种方式,MPP服务器在处理大规模数据集时能够提供更高的计算性能。
-
可扩展性:MPP服务器通常由多个处理器和节点组成,因此可以轻松扩展系统的计算能力。当需要处理更大规模的数据或提高计算速度时,可以简单地添加更多的节点和处理器。这种可扩展性使得MPP服务器非常适合面对大规模数据处理和高性能计算需求的应用场景。
-
数据并行:MPP服务器采用数据并行处理模式,将数据划分为多个部分,并将这些部分分配给不同的处理器和节点。每个处理器独立处理自己分配到的数据,然后将结果合并。这种数据并行的方式使得MPP服务器能够同时处理大量数据,提高数据处理效率。
-
高可用性:MPP服务器通常具有冗余和容错机制,以保证系统的高可用性。如果某个节点或处理器发生故障,系统可以自动将任务重新分配到其他可用的节点和处理器上,保证任务的连续进行和完成。同时,MPP服务器还支持数据备份和恢复功能,以防止数据丢失和系统故障。
-
支持多种计算模型:MPP服务器通常支持多种计算模型,例如SQL查询、数据挖掘、机器学习和图计算等。这使得MPP服务器能够适应不同类型的数据处理和分析需求,提供多样化的计算能力和功能。
总之,MPP服务器是一种用于大规模数据处理和高性能计算的服务器。它具有并行计算能力、可扩展性、数据并行处理、高可用性和支持多种计算模型等特点,能够满足大规模数据处理和分析的要求。
1年前 -
-
MPP服务器是一种用于处理大规模并行计算的服务器。MPP是Massively Parallel Processing的缩写,意为“大规模并行处理”。这种服务器采用并行计算的方式,将计算任务分配给多个处理单元同时进行计算,以加快计算速度和提高系统性能。MPP服务器通常由多个节点组成,每个节点包含一个或多个处理器、内存和存储设备。
MPP服务器的特点包括:
-
可伸缩性:MPP服务器可以轻松扩展,增加节点和处理单元数量来处理更大规模的计算任务。通过添加新节点,可以提高系统的计算能力和存储容量。
-
并行计算:MPP服务器采用并行计算的方式,将计算任务划分为多个子任务,每个子任务由不同的处理单元并行执行。这样可以提高计算速度,缩短任务完成时间。
-
高可靠性:MPP服务器通常采用冗余的设计,如多个节点以及磁盘阵列等,以提供高可靠性和容错性。即使有节点或硬件故障,系统也可以继续运行。
-
高性能存储:MPP服务器通常配备高性能的存储设备,如固态硬盘(SSD)或高速硬盘阵列(RAID),以提供快速的数据访问速度。
在MPP服务器中,数据通常分布在多个节点上,每个节点负责处理部分数据,并通过高速互联网络进行通信和协调。对于复杂的计算任务,MPP服务器可以通过并行计算实现更快的计算速度和更高的系统性能。
使用MPP服务器需要进行以下操作流程:
-
硬件选型:选择适合应用需求的MPP服务器,包括节点数量、处理器类型、内存容量和存储设备等。
-
安装和配置:将MPP服务器安装在机房中,并进行硬件和软件的配置。包括操作系统安装、网络设置和存储设备配置等。
-
数据分布和划分:根据计算任务的需求,将数据分布在多个节点上,并划分为多个子任务。可以使用数据分片和数据分区等技术来优化数据的分布和划分。
-
并行计算任务:将计算任务划分为多个子任务,并分配给不同的处理单元进行并行计算。可以使用消息传递接口(MPI)等并行编程模型来实现任务的分发和结果的整合。
-
结果整合和输出:收集各个节点上的计算结果,并进行整合和分析。将计算结果输出到文件或显示在用户界面上。
-
故障处理和维护:定期进行系统的故障检测和维护工作,确保MPP服务器的正常运行。及时处理节点故障和硬件故障,保证系统的可靠性和稳定性。
总之,MPP服务器是一种用于大规模并行计算的服务器,通过将计算任务并行分解和分配给多个处理单元,实现更快的计算速度和更高的系统性能。使用MPP服务器需要进行硬件选型、安装配置、数据分布和划分、并行计算任务、结果整合和输出等操作流程。
1年前 -